Many entrepreneurs face a tough decision:
manage the books themselves or hire a professional accountantto handle these tasks. But
how much will it cost, and what value can an accountant bring your business? In this article, we’ll break down the factors that influence accounting costs, explore the different services accountants offer, and help you understand whether it’s worth investing. By the end, you'll have a clear idea of what to expect when hiring an accountant and how to make the best financial choice for your small business.
Key Takeaways
- Depending on the services and expertise needed, hiring an accountant can costbetween $150 and $400 per hour.
- Small businesses can reduce accounting costs byusing affordable accounting softwarelike QuickBooks Online or Xero.
- Outsourcing specific tasks such as tax filing or payroll processing helps businesses save money instead of paying for full-service support.
- Maintaining organized financial records can significantly reduce accounting time and lower costs.
How Much Does an Accountant Cost for a Small Business?
The cost of hiring an accountant for a small business can vary widely.
On average, you can expect to pay anywhere from $150 to $400 per hour for accounting services. However, this rate can be higher or lower depending on the specific services you need and the accountant's experience level. Some accountants charge a flat fee for certain services, such as tax preparation or financial statement preparation.
For example, the average cost of having a CPA prepare your business tax return can range from $150 to $400 per hour, depending on the complexity of your return. Some sources indicate that typical accounting fees for
small businesses fall between $1,000 and $5,000 annually, depending on the frequency and complexity of services needed.
Summary of the costs:- Hourly Rates
[ul data=1]- Between $150 and $400 per hour.
Monthly Fees[ul data=1]
From $100 to $1,000Annual Costs[ul data=1]
Between $1,000 and $5,000One-Off Services[ul data=1]
Between $200 and $500 depending on complexityOther factors that can influence the cost of accounting services include:
- The size of your business:Larger businesses with more complex financial needs may require more time and expertise from an accountant, which can drive up costs.
- The location of your business: Accounting fees can vary by region, with higher costs in major metropolitan areas.
- The frequency of services: If you need ongoing accounting support, such as monthly bookkeeping or payroll processing, you can negotiate a lower hourly rate or package deal.
- The level of expertise required:Hiring a Certified Public Accountant (CPA) or a specialized accountant, such as a tax expert or forensic accountant, may cost more than hiring a general accountant.
It's important to discuss your specific needs and budget with potential accountants to get a clear understanding of their fees and services. Many accountants offer free initial consultations, which can help you determine if they are a good fit for your business.
Types of Accounting Services for Small Businesses
When looking for an accountant, it's important to understand the different types of services they offer. This will help you choose an accountant who can meet your specific needs and provide the most value for your business.
1. Bookkeeping
Bookkeepingis the foundation of any accounting system. It involves recording and organizing financial transactions, such as sales, expenses, and payments. A bookkeeper can help you keep accurate records, reconcile bank statements, and generate financial reports.
Bookkeeping services can cost anywhere from $500 to $2,500 per month, depending on the volume of transactions and the complexity of your business. Some accountants offer bookkeeping as part of a package deal, while others charge separately.
2. Tax Preparation and Filing
Tax preparation and filingare among an accountant's most important services. They can help you navigate complex tax laws, identify deductions and credits, and ensure that you comply with federal and state regulations. The cost of tax preparation and filing can vary widely, depending on the complexity of your return and the level of expertise required.
You can expect to pay between $500 and $2,500 for business tax preparation services.
3. Financial Statement Preparation
Financial statements, such as balance sheets and income statements, provide a snapshot of your business's financial health. An accountant can prepare these statements for you, helping you understand your financial position and make informed decisions. The cost of
financial statement preparation can range from $1,000 to $5,000 per year, depending on the size and complexity of your business. Some accountants include this service in a package deal, while others charge separately.
4. Payroll Processing
If you have employees, payroll processing can be time-consuming and complex. An accountant can handle payroll for you, ensuring that your employees are paid accurately and on time and that you comply with tax laws and regulations.
Payroll processing servicescan cost anywhere from $50 to $200 per employeeper month, depending on the frequency of payroll and the level of service provided. Some accountants offer payroll processing as part of a package deal, while others charge separately.
5. Business Advisory Services
In addition to traditional accounting services, many accountants offer business advisory services to help you grow and improve your business. This can include financial planning, budgeting, cash flow management, and strategic planning. The cost of business advisory services can vary widely, depending on the expertise required and the project's scope. You can expect to pay between $150 and $500 per hour for these services.
Benefits of Hiring an Accountant for Your Small Business
Hiring an accountant for your small business offers numerous advantages that can help you save time, money, and stress in the long run. Let's explore some of the key benefits:
1. Time-Saving Financial Management
Managing financial records, preparing taxes, and keeping up with bookkeeping can take up significant time, especially for small business owners who wear many hats. An accountant takes over these tasks,
allowing you to focus on running and growing your business. This saves you from getting bogged down in day-to-day financial tasks, freeing up your time for more critical business activities.
2. Expertise in Tax Optimization
An accountant helps with tax filing and ensures that your business takes advantage of all available tax deductions and credits. This can lead to
significant savings during tax seasonand help you avoid costly mistakes or missed deadlines that could result in penalties. Their expertise in tax planning can even reduce your overall tax liability.
3. Strategic Financial Advice
Accountants do more than just crunch numbers. They offer valuable strategic advice to help your business thrive. Whether they advise on the best business structure, help with financial forecasting, or identify areas for cost-cutting, an accountant can provide insights that support business growth. With their knowledge of the financial landscape, accountants help make informed decisions that positively impact your bottom line.
4. Improved Cash Flow Management
Effective cash flow management is vital for any small business.
An accountant helps you keep track of your cash flowby analyzing patterns, managing accounts receivable and payable, and ensuring you have enough liquidity to meet obligations. Their expertise ensures you avoid cash shortfalls, enabling you to meet your business's needs while planning for future growth.
5. Risk Mitigation and Compliance
Financial compliance is critical to running a small business, and an accountant ensures that you comply with tax laws, financial regulations, and reporting standards. By keeping accurate records and filing documents on time,
accountants help you avoid legal issues and fines. Additionally, accountants can conduct internal audits to ensure your business operates within legal boundaries.
6. Access to Financial Technology
Many accountants utilize modern accounting software and tools, providing you access to financial technologies that simplify bookkeeping, payroll, and tax preparation. These tools offer real-time financial data, helping you make better business decisions. Additionally,
an accountant can advise on the best software to implementbased on your business needs.
What Are the Average Monthly Accounting Fees for Small Businesses?
The average monthly accounting fees for small businesses can vary depending on their size, the services required, and their location. Here’s a breakdown of fees:
- Basic Bookkeeping Services: Monthly fees for small businesses needing basic services like payroll, invoicing, and bookkeeping typically range from$100 to $400.
- Comprehensive Accounting Services: If your business requires more in-depth services, such as financial statement preparation, tax planning, and ongoing financial advice, expect monthly fees to range from$300 to $1,000,depending on the complexity and scale of operations.
- Specialized Services: Monthly costs can exceed $1,000 for larger small businesses or those requiring specialized financial management (like CFO services or detailed financial forecasts).
In some cases, businesses may also pay by the hour, especially for one-off services like tax filings or audits. Rates range from
$150 to $400 per hour. These fees fluctuate depending on your location and the experience level of the accountant or firm you hire.
How Much Does a CPA Cost for a Small Business?
The cost of hiring a Certified Public Accountant (CPA) for a small business depends on the services provided and the complexity of the business’s financial needs.
- Hourly Rates: Most CPAs charge between$150 and $450 per hour, depending on their expertise and the nature of their tasks. This could range from basic bookkeeping to specialized services like tax planning or audits.
- Monthly Fees: For businesses requiring ongoing support, such as tax filings, payroll management, and financial statements, monthly costs generally range from$1,000 to $5,000, depending on the scope of services and the business size.
- Tax Preparation: CPA fees for preparing small business tax returns typically range from$500 to $2,500,depending on the complexity of the return.
- Annual Costs: Small businesses can expect to spend anywhere from$1,000 to $10,000 annuallyon CPA services, which include ongoing consultations, tax advice, and financial reporting.
These rates can vary significantly based on the business's location, the CPA's experience, and the specific industry. For example, if you require specialized services like auditing, financial forecasting, or strategic tax planning, you can expect to pay on the higher end of the CPA fee range. Additionally, if your business is located in a major metropolitan area with a higher cost of living, CPA fees may be higher than in smaller cities or rural areas. Hiring a CPA can be a smart investment for small businesses with complex financial needs despite the higher costs. CPAs bring higher expertise and credibility to your financial operations, which can be particularly valuable when seeking funding, navigating tax laws, or preparing for an audit. You may want to consider hiring a CPA if your business:
- Has multiple revenue streams or complex inventory management
- Operates in multiple states or countries
- Plans to seek outside funding from investors or lenders
- Needs to prepare audited financial statements
- Requires advanced tax planning and strategy
When deciding between a CPA and a general accountant, evaluate your business's specific needs and budget. A general accountant may suffice if you have straightforward financial operations and primarily need basic bookkeeping and tax preparation services. However, building a relationship with a CPA can provide long-term value if you anticipate needing more advanced financial expertise as your business grows.
What Are the Typical Annual Accounting Costs for Small Businesses?
On average, small businesses can expect to pay between $1,000 and $5,000 annually for accounting services. Here's a breakdown of some common yearly accounting expenses:
- Bookkeeping:$500 to $2,500 per year
- Tax preparation and filing: $500 to $2,500 per year
- Financial statement preparation: $1,000 to $5,000 per year
- Payroll processing:$600 to $2,400 per year (based on $50 to $200 per employee per month)
Remember that these are general ranges, and your actual costs may differ depending on your needs. For example,
if you require more frequent bookkeeping servicesor have a high volume of transactions, your bookkeeping costs may be on the higher end of the range. When budgeting for accounting services, consider your business's specific needs and goals. While it may be tempting to opt for the lowest-cost option,
investing in high-quality accounting services can pay off in the long runby helping you avoid costly mistakes, identify tax savings opportunities, and make informed financial decisions. To get the most value for your money, look for an accountant with experience working with small businesses in your industry, who offers transparent pricing, and provides services that can scale your business as it grows.
Comparing quotes from several accountantscan help you find the right fit for your budget and needs.
How Can Small Businesses Minimize Accounting Costs?
As a small business owner, you always seek ways to cut costs and improve your bottom line. While accounting services are an essential investment, there are several strategies you can employ to minimize your expenses without sacrificing the quality of your financial management.
1. Use Accounting Software
One of the most effective ways to reduce accounting costs is using affordable accounting software. Tools like
QuickBooks,
Xero, or
Waveallow businesses to automate much of the bookkeeping process, such as invoicing, expense tracking, and financial reporting. By automating routine tasks, businesses can reduce the time spent on bookkeeping and minimize the need for costly external accountants.
Example: A small business that handles most of its invoicing and payroll through software like QuickBooks Online can reduce the hours spent manually tracking these processes, reducing the need to hire an accountant for everyday tasks.
2. Keep Financial Records Organized
By
maintaining organized and up-to-date financial records, you can reduce the amount of time an accountant spends sifting through disorganized information. This leads to
lower billing for hourly services like tax preparation or audits. Implementing a consistent record-keeping system for expenses, income, and receipts is key to minimizing time spent on accounting. A business that uses an expense management tool to track receipts and categorize transactions can pass on well-organized records to their accountant, saving time and cutting costs during tax season.
3. Outsource Selective Tasks
Instead of hiring a full-time accountant,
consider outsourcing specific tasks such as tax filing, payroll processing, or financial planning. This allows small businesses to only pay for the services they need when they need them, rather than committing to ongoing fees for a broad range of accounting services. A business that handles day-to-day bookkeeping internally can outsource tax filing once a year, which costs significantly less than hiring an accountant for full-service support year-round.
4. Bundle Accounting Services
Many accounting firms offer bundled packages for multiple services, which can be more cost-effective than paying for services individually. Look for
firms that provide fixed monthly fees for comprehensive packages, including bookkeeping, payroll, and tax filings, rather than paying separately for each service. You can
negotiate a monthly package for bookkeeping and tax filing, which costs less than paying for each service individually, especially if bundled at a discounted rate.
5. Use a Part-Time or Freelance Accountant
Hiring a part-time or freelance accountant can help small businesses save on costs. They can bring in expertise only when necessary without the commitment of a full-time hire. Platforms like
Upworkand
Freelancercan connect businesses with qualified accountants on a flexible basis.
6. Maintain Strong Internal Controls
Establishing strong internal processes for bookkeeping and financial management can reduce the need for external services. By
regularly reconciling bank statements, tracking expenses, and staying on top of cash flow, you can minimize errors that could result in costly accountant hours to resolve.
Final Thoughts
Hiring an accountant can be one of a small business owner's most valuable decisions. Beyond the numbers, accountants provide strategic insights that drive growth, streamline operations, and reduce risks. They help with tax compliance and optimize your business's financial health through cost-saving strategies, cash flow management, and tailored financial advice. You can get professionals to help you manage payroll, file taxes, or plan for future growth.One of the easiest ways to find a qualified CPA for your small business is throughSam’s List, where you can:- See recommendationsfrom other business owners, helping you find trusted professionals.
- Directly contact accountantsto learn about their services and pricing.
- Ask public questionson their profiles to gather insights before committing.
- Get matched with an accountantwho aligns with your specific business needs, saving you valuable time.
Sam’s List provides a seamless way to research, connect with, and hire the perfect CPA to support your small business. Get a top CPA fromSam’s List today.